本文目录导读:
随着互联网技术的飞速发展,企业对日志数据的重视程度日益提高,日志分析作为数据挖掘的重要手段,已成为众多企业提升运营效率、优化用户体验的关键,在众多日志分析工具中,哪些是最好用的呢?本文将为您揭秘五大最佳日志分析工具,助您轻松驾驭海量数据!
ELK Stack
ELK Stack是由Elasticsearch、Logstash和Kibana三个开源项目组成的日志分析平台,它具有强大的数据检索、分析和可视化能力,广泛应用于各个行业。
1、Elasticsearch:一款高性能、可扩展的全文搜索引擎,用于存储、检索和分析海量日志数据。
图片来源于网络,如有侵权联系删除
2、Logstash:一款强大的数据收集和传输工具,可以将各种来源的数据导入到Elasticsearch中。
3、Kibana:一款基于Web的界面,用于可视化Elasticsearch中的数据,提供丰富的图表和报告。
ELK Stack的优势:
(1)功能强大,适用于各种场景的日志分析。
(2)开源免费,降低了企业的使用成本。
(3)具有良好的生态圈,拥有丰富的插件和社区支持。
Graylog
Graylog是一款开源的日志分析平台,具有高性能、可扩展的特点,它支持多种日志格式,可以轻松接入企业现有的日志系统。
1、收集:支持多种日志收集方式,如文件、JMS、syslog等。
2、分析:提供强大的搜索、过滤和分析功能,支持自定义规则。
3、可视化:基于Web的界面,提供图表、仪表板和报告等功能。
Graylog的优势:
(1)支持多种日志格式,易于接入企业现有的日志系统。
(2)具有良好的性能和可扩展性,适用于大规模日志分析。
(3)开源免费,降低了企业的使用成本。
图片来源于网络,如有侵权联系删除
Splunk
Splunk是一款商业化的日志分析工具,具有强大的数据收集、分析和可视化能力,它广泛应用于企业级日志分析、IT运维、安全监控等领域。
1、收集:支持多种日志格式,如文件、JMS、syslog等。
2、分析:提供丰富的搜索、过滤和分析功能,支持自定义规则。
3、可视化:基于Web的界面,提供图表、仪表板和报告等功能。
Splunk的优势:
(1)功能强大,适用于企业级日志分析。
(2)具有良好的性能和可扩展性,支持大规模数据。
(3)提供专业的技术支持和培训服务。
Logstash-forwarder
Logstash-forwarder是Logstash的一个轻量级版本,主要用于收集和传输日志数据,它适用于需要高性能、低资源消耗的日志收集场景。
1、收集:支持多种日志格式,如文件、JMS、syslog等。
2、传输:采用高效的网络传输协议,保证数据传输的稳定性。
3、简单易用:无需安装任何额外软件,只需配置文件即可使用。
Logstash-forwarder的优势:
(1)轻量级,对系统资源消耗低。
图片来源于网络,如有侵权联系删除
(2)易于部署,无需复杂的配置。
(3)与Logstash无缝集成,实现高效的日志收集和传输。
Grok
Grok是一款基于正则表达式的日志解析工具,可以快速解析各种日志格式,它常与Elasticsearch、Logstash等工具配合使用,实现高效的数据处理。
1、解析:基于正则表达式,快速解析各种日志格式。
2、生成:将解析后的数据转换为JSON格式,方便后续处理。
3、高效:解析速度快,适用于大规模日志处理。
Grok的优势:
(1)支持多种日志格式,易于扩展。
(2)解析速度快,适用于大规模日志处理。
(3)与Elasticsearch、Logstash等工具无缝集成。
五大日志分析工具各有特点,适用于不同的场景和需求,企业可以根据自身实际情况,选择最适合自己的日志分析工具,从而提高数据分析和处理效率,在日志分析领域,选择合适的工具至关重要,希望本文能为您提供有益的参考。
标签: #日志分析最好用的工具
评论列表